Pregnant Restaurant Owner Shot and Killed in Seattle; Suspect Charged with Murder

  • A 32-week pregnant woman was shot and killed while stopped at an intersection in Seattle. Her baby was delivered but died shortly after.
  • The victim, Eina Kwon, owned a sushi restaurant near Pike Place Market with her husband, who was also shot but survived.
  • Cordell Maurice Goosby, 30, was arrested at the scene and confessed to the shooting, claiming he thought the victims had a gun. He has been charged with first-degree murder.
  • Goosby had a history of mental health issues and felony convictions in Illinois. He was also wanted in Indiana on an outstanding warrant for domestic battery.
  • The random attack has led to an outpouring of grief and support for the Kwon family, including crowdfunding campaigns raising over $160,000.
